Definitions:

Sealed-bid Auctions

Auctions in which all bidders simultaneously submit sealed bids to the auctioneer, with no bidder knowing the bid of any other participant.

Bid Rotation

A form of collusion in auction markets where participants take turns being the lowest bidder to ensure each wins a proportion of contracts over time.

Cartels

Organizations or associations of producers or suppliers formed to maintain prices at a high level and restrict competition.

Auctions

Competitive bidding processes where goods or services are sold to the highest bidder.
